Metabolic Testing Market

The global Metabolic Testing Market was valued at USD 1,138.84 million in 2025 and is projected to reach USD 2,325.44 million by 2035, expanding at a CAGR of 7.4% over the forecast period. Growth is underpinned by rising prevalence of metabolic disorders and increased adoption of advanced diagnostic technologies. The market remains fragmented with opportunities emerging in personalized medicine and digital health integration.

Regulatory scrutiny and reimbursement policies continue to shape competitive dynamics.

Growth drivers

Pulling the market up

  • Rising prevalence of metabolic disorders The increasing global burden of conditions such as diabetes, obesity, and dyslipidemia is expanding the addressable market for metabolic testing solutions.
  • Technological advancements in diagnostic platforms Innovations in VO2 max analysis, RMR analysis, and body composition measurement are enhancing accuracy and accessibility of metabolic assessments.
  • Growth in personalized and preventive healthcare Demand for tailored treatment pathways and early intervention strategies is driving adoption of advanced metabolic testing across clinical settings.

Restraints

Holding it back

  • High cost of advanced testing systems Capital-intensive equipment and maintenance requirements limit adoption in price-sensitive markets and smaller healthcare facilities.
  • Reimbursement and regulatory challenges Variability in coverage policies and stringent regulatory pathways delay market penetration for novel technologies.
  • Data privacy and security concerns Handling of sensitive metabolic and genetic data introduces compliance burdens and operational risks for providers and vendors.

  1. United States

    FDA · IRA drug pricing · CMS

    FDA CDER/CBER approves new drugs and biologics; typical NDA review 10 months (standard), 6 months (priority). IRA drug price negotiation covers first 10 Medicare Part D drugs 2026, expanding annually. CMS coverage decisions gate market access. State-level PBM reform + 340B changes reshape distribution.

  2. European Union

    EMA · HTA Reg · GDPR-health

    EMA centralised procedure mandatory for biotech, oncology, HIV, orphan drugs — 210-day evaluation timeline. HTA Regulation (EU 2021/2282) unifies clinical assessment across member states from 2025. Joint clinical assessment for cancer + advanced therapies 2025, orphans 2028. GDPR + national health data laws govern secondary use of clinical data.

  3. China / APAC

    NMPA · VBP · NRDL

    NMPA reform since 2015 reduced approval times from 5+ years to ~14 months; ICH-aligned data acceptance. Volume-based procurement (VBP) rounds 1-11 have negotiated pricing for 500+ drugs (avg 50-80% reduction). National Reimbursement Drug List (NRDL) annual negotiation determines Chinese market access.

  4. Global standards

    ICH · WHO · Pharmacopoeia

    ICH (International Council for Harmonisation) guidelines adopted by FDA, EMA, PMDA, NMPA, Health Canada, and Swissmedic. WHO Prequalification enables procurement by UN agencies and major donors. USP, EP, JP pharmacopoeia standards govern drug quality worldwide. GxP quality standards (GCP, GMP, GLP, GVP) universal.
